Carly Rae Jepsen 's 2011 megahit is a quintessential pop anthem that explores the thrill and vulnerability of taking a chance on a new crush. Originally written as a folk song on acoustic guitar by Jepsen and Tavish Crowe, it was transformed into the "bubblegum pop" sensation we know today by producer Josh Ramsay.
